Joshua Zirkzee continues to be persistently linked with Roma, despite Man United manager Ruben Amorim seemingly blocking the Dutch striker’s move a few days ago.
The Dutch striker is also considering his future away from Manchester United, and Massara wants a player like his to please Gasperini.
In the last match against Leeds, however, Zirkzee was once again crucial for the Red Devils, providing the equalizer. This contribution comes on top of his goal against Wolves the previous week.
After the match against Leeds, Amorim himself returned to the topic, praising the player’s impact but also sending a harsh message to the Dutchman: “Zirkzee did well when he came on. However, Manchester United is one of the best clubs in the world. If a player is here and thinks about another club, then something is wrong.”
